NEW QUESTION # 149
Which of the following provides the details about the terms of a test with a third-party penetration tester?

  • A. Due diligence
  • B. Rules of engagement
  • C. Supply chain analysis
  • D. Right to audit clause

Answer: B

Explanation:
Rules of engagement are the detailed guidelines and constraints regarding the execution of information security testing, such as penetration testing. They define the scope, objectives, methods, and boundaries of the test, as well as the roles and responsibilities of the testers and the clients. Rules of engagement help to ensure that the test is conducted in a legal, ethical, and professional manner, and that the results are accurate and reliable. Rules of engagement typically include the following elements:
* The type and scope of the test, such as black box, white box, or gray box, and the target systems, networks, applications, or data.
* The client contact details and the communication channels for reporting issues, incidents, or emergencies during the test.
* The testing team credentials and the authorized tools and techniques that they can use.
* The sensitive data handling and encryption requirements, such as how to store, transmit, or dispose of any data obtained during the test.
* The status meeting and report schedules, formats, and recipients, as well as the confidentiality and non- disclosure agreements for the test results.
* The timeline and duration of the test, and the hours of operation and testing windows.
* The professional and ethical behavior expectations for the testers, such as avoiding unnecessary damage, disruption, or disclosure of information.
Supply chain analysis, right to audit clause, and due diligence are not related to the terms of a test with a third- party penetration tester. Supply chain analysis is the process of evaluating the security and risk posture of the suppliers and partners in a business network. Right to audit clause is a provision in a contract that gives one party the right to audit another party to verify their compliance with the contract terms and conditions. Due diligence is the process of identifying and addressing the cyber risks that a potential vendor or partner brings to an organization.

NEW QUESTION # 150
Which of the following vulnerabilities is exploited when an attacker overwrites a register with a malicious address?

  • A. VM escape
  • B. SQL injection
  • C. Race condition
  • D. Buffer overflow

Answer: D

Explanation:
A buffer overflow is a vulnerability that occurs when an application writes more data to a memory buffer than it can hold, causing the excess data to overwrite adjacent memory locations. A register is a small storage area in the CPU that holds temporary data or instructions. An attacker can exploit a buffer overflow to overwrite a register with a malicious address that points to a shellcode, which is a piece of code that gives the attacker control over the system. By doing so, the attacker can bypass the normal execution flow of the application and execute arbitrary commands.

Explanation
SSO stands for single sign-on, which is a method of authentication that allows users to access multiple applications or services with one set of credentials. SSO reduces the number of credentials employees need to maintain and simplifies the login process. SSO can also improve security by reducing the risk of password reuse, phishing, and credential theft. SSO can be implemented using various protocols, such as SAML, OAuth, OpenID Connect, and Kerberos, that enable the exchange of authentication information between different domains or systems. SSO is commonly used for accessing SaaS applications, such as Office 365, Google Workspace, Salesforce, and others, using domain credentials123.
B: LEAP stands for Lightweight Extensible Authentication Protocol, which is a Cisco proprietary protocol that provides authentication for wireless networks. LEAP is not related to SaaS applications or domain credentials4.
C: MFA stands for multi-factor authentication, which is a method of authentication that requires users to provide two or more pieces of evidence to prove their identity. MFA can enhance security by adding an extra layer of protection beyond passwords, such as tokens, biometrics, or codes. MFA is not related to SaaS applications or domain credentials, but it can be used in conjunction with SSO.
D: PEAP stands for Protected Extensible Authentication Protocol, which is a protocol that provides secure authentication for wireless networks. PEAP uses TLS to create an encrypted tunnel between the client and the server, and then uses another authentication method, such as MS-CHAPv2 or EAP-GTC, to verify the user's identity. PEAP is not related to SaaS applications or domain credentials.

NEW QUESTION # 160
A company is required to use certified hardware when building networks. Which of the following best addresses the risks associated with procuring counterfeit hardware?

  • A. An in-depth penetration test of all suppliers and vendors
  • B. A legally enforceable corporate acquisition policy
  • C. A right to audit clause in vendor contracts and SOWs
  • D. A thorough analysis of the supply chain

Answer: D

Explanation:
Counterfeit hardware is hardware that is built or modified without the authorization of the original equipment manufacturer (OEM). It can pose serious risks to network quality, performance, safety, and reliability. Counterfeit hardware can also contain malicious components that can compromise the security of the network and the data that flows through it. To address the risks associated with procuring counterfeit hardware, a company should conduct a thorough analysis of the supply chain, which is the network of entities involved in the production, distribution, and delivery of the hardware. By analyzing the supply chain, the company can verify the origin, authenticity, and integrity of the hardware, and identify any potential sources of counterfeit or tampered products.
